Andreas: window[] statt eval in Namensräumen?

Beitrag lesen

Hallo Cheatah,

ich habe vergessen zu erwähnen, dass die aufzurufende Funktion innerhalb des Namensraums liegt. Also so:

  
var meinSkript = (function() {  
   function Funktionsname() {  
     // Mach was  
   }  
  
   window["Funktionsname"] ("DiesUndDas");  
}) ();  

Und das funktioniert eben nicht.